By learning deer antler terminology, you’ll be able to discuss these trophies … WebJul 31, 2024 · A deer’s point is counted by the number of tines on its antlers. If a deer gains 6 points, it has six distinct tines. There are numerous ways to assess the quality of deer antlers. You can measure the width; you can score them using the Boone and Crockett method, or, the most common method, you can count on the points.

WebDec 7, 2024 · Another major difference is how their antlers are configured. On whitetails single tines sprout from a main beam, with the prototypical mature buck having four or five points, including the “eye guard” or brow tine, on each side. Mule deer have “bifurcated” antlers, with tines that fork above the main beam. Most mature mule deer bucks ...
